Ignore:
Timestamp:
Jan 19, 2004, 10:18:34 PM (20 years ago)
Author:
z0rglub
Message:

Performances improved : replacing the useless LEFT JOIN by INNER JOIN

File:
1 edited

Legend:

Unmodified
Added
Removed
  • branches/release-1_3/admin/infos_images.php

    r258 r301  
    5050    $query = 'SELECT id,file';
    5151    $query.= ' FROM '.PREFIX_TABLE.'images';
    52     $query.= ' LEFT JOIN '.PREFIX_TABLE.'image_category ON id = image_id';
     52    $query.= ' INNER JOIN '.PREFIX_TABLE.'image_category ON id = image_id';
    5353    $query.= ' WHERE category_id = '.$page['cat'];
    5454    $query.= ';';
     
    177177      $query = 'SELECT id,keywords';
    178178      $query.= ' FROM '.PREFIX_TABLE.'images';
    179       $query.= ' LEFT JOIN '.PREFIX_TABLE.'image_category ON id = image_id';
     179      $query.= ' INNER JOIN '.PREFIX_TABLE.'image_category ON id = image_id';
    180180      $query.= ' WHERE category_id = '.$page['cat'];
    181181      $query.= ';';
     
    280280  $query.= ',storage_category_id,category_id';
    281281  $query.= ' FROM '.PREFIX_TABLE.'images';
    282   $query.= ' LEFT JOIN '.PREFIX_TABLE.'image_category ON id = image_id';
     282  $query.= ' INNER JOIN '.PREFIX_TABLE.'image_category ON id = image_id';
    283283  $query.= ' WHERE category_id = '.$page['cat'];
    284284  $query.= $conf['order_by'];
Note: See TracChangeset for help on using the changeset viewer.